A Brief History: Safety as Heritage, Not Marketing

It all began with the simple idea in 1927: “Cars are driven by people. The lead philosophy must always be safety.”

Now, in 2025, that vision has come to life in the form of a lidar-tipped, radar-scanned, AI-enabled electric SUV that doesn’t just prevent accidents, but predicts them. With the EX90, Volvo is not merely playing catch-up with Tesla, Mercedes, or BMW—it’s quietly constructing the future of intelligent, safe, and sustainable motoring.

The EX90 is the initial vehicle based on Volvo’s new SPA2 EV platform, the beginning of a generation of software-upgradable cars—updates get better over time, sensors are smarter than a typical smartphone.

Performance: Whisper-Quiet, Thunder-Quick

Don’t be deceived by its soft face—the EX90 has motion.

Twin Motor AWD

402 hp and 770 Nm makes 0–100 km/h in 5.9 seconds

Performance AWD

510 hp and 910 Nm makes 0–100 km/h in 4.9 seconds

Top speed: Electronically capped at 180 km/h (since Volvo is concerned about your soul)

Its 111 kWh battery provides up to 600 km (WLTP) range—ideal for a two-way trip from KL to Penang with power to spare. The regenerative braking system is also intuitive, as if the car is just reading your mind.

Charging?

DC Fast Charging (250 kW): 10–80% in 30 mins

AC Wallbox: 11kW overnight charge

Bidirectional Charging Ready: Power your tent, tools, or home during outages

Try doing that with a petrol tank.

Safety: Lidar Eyes and a Watchful Heart

This isn’t just the safest Volvo ever built—it’s probably the safest car in the world. Period.

Lidar system can detect obstacles up to 250 meters—even in darkness or rain

360° radar + 8 cameras + 16 ultrasonic sensors

Driver monitoring: Fatigue, distraction, even your micro-naps are detected

Interior radar: No child or pet is ever left behind.

From rear collision mitigation to intersection assist, it’s like driving with a guardian angel who went to engineering school.

Pricing and Availability: Exclusivity With a Plug

Singapore

From SGD 175,000 (excluding COE)

Pre-orders open June 2025, first deliveries Q4 2025

Malaysia

From RM 440,000

Thailand

From THB 4.2M

Qualifies for government EV incentives; local CKD production in 2026 hinted

FAQ

Q: Is the EX90 fully electric?

Yes, 100% electric. No hybrids. No engines. No emissions.

Q: Is it a real 7-seater?

Indeed. Adults accommodate in the third row. Tested and certified.

Q: How long is the charging time?

Fast charge (250kW): 10–80% in 30 minutes. AC wallbox: overnight full.

Q: Does it drive itself?

Not yet, but hardware-ready for Level 4 autonomy.

Q: How do I book it?

Through official Volvo SEA websites and authorized dealers in SG, MY & TH from June 2025.
